Why DuckDuckGo might fail with a VPN
- IP-based blocks: Some websites or services may block traffic from known VPN exit nodes.
- DNS leaks: If your DNS requests go outside the VPN tunnel, you might see inconsistent results or blocks.
- WebRTC leaks: In browsers, WebRTC can reveal your real IP even when the VPN is active.
- TLS fingerprinting or protocol quirks: Some servers detect VPN traffic patterns and throttle or block them.
- Geo-restrictions: Certain regions may restrict DuckDuckGo access through VPNs with specific exit cities.
Before you start, a quick test
- Turn off your VPN and visit DuckDuckGo. If it loads normally, the issue is VPN-related.
- Turn the VPN back on and try DuckDuckGo again. If it fails, proceed with the steps below.
- Check another site that relies on privacy protections e.g., privacy-conscious sites to see if the issue is global or isolated to DuckDuckGo.
- If you have another device on the same network, test DuckDuckGo there with the VPN on. If it works on the other device, the problem is likely your device settings.

Fix 6: Change DNS settings
- Use VPN-provided DNS or switch to a reputable public DNS e.g., 1.1.1.1 and 8.8.8.8 to rule out DNS leaks.
- On Windows: Control Panel > Network and Internet > Network Connections > right-click active connection > Properties > Internet Protocol Version 4 TCP/IPv4 > Use the following DNS server addresses.
- On macOS: System Preferences > Network > Advanced > DNS tab, add 1.1.1.1 and 8.8.8.8.
-
Fix 7: Flush DNS cache and reset network settings
- Windows: ipconfig /flushdns, then restart the browser.
- macOS: sudo killall -HUP mDNSResponder; restart browser.
- Android/iOS: toggle airplane mode off and on after changing DNS.

Advanced troubleshooting: common gotchas
- DNS leakage is a frequent culprit. Use a DNS leak test site to verify no leaks occur while connected to the VPN.
- WebRTC can sabotage privacy. Disable WebRTC in the browser or use privacy-focused browsers like Firefox with built-in protections.
- Some sites block known VPN IP ranges; rotate to less common IPs or use dedicated IP features if your VPN offers them.
